The Technology Production Center is located in a mall, The Village at Indian Hill, that Pomona USD is converting is a joint use facility of education and retail. It is part of the District’s model of an effective, multi-level education community, serving the larger audience. The Center consists of 4 spaces: a transitional entry zone; a wireless, interactive work area; and a seminar/training lab that is divisible. The design incorporates a well scaled spaces, framed by the central space’s curved ceiling, wood paneled walls and counters and uses soft lighting to provide physiological and psychological comfort. Introduction of curves, lines, oval and their suggestion of high tech images bring a dynamic to the spaces, but does not reinforce a technologically forbidding atmosphere. The facility is a balanced and graceful space rather than a strong, but fast fading image amid the retail environment.
